LabVIEW 2017初级教程:数组、布尔、簇与比较操作快速入门
需积分: 11 200 浏览量
更新于2024-10-22
收藏 803KB ZIP 举报
资源摘要信息: "LabVIEW 2017初级教程"
本文档是一份LabVIEW 2017版本的初级教程,主要面向新手用户,涵盖了LabVIEW基础知识中的数组、布尔、簇和比较等重要概念。通过实际的例程程序,旨在帮助初学者快速掌握LabVIEW的使用技巧,并能够独立设计简单的程序。
LabVIEW(Laboratory Virtual Instrument Engineering Workbench)是一种图形化编程语言,由美国国家仪器(National Instruments)开发。它广泛应用于数据采集、仪器控制以及工业自动化等领域。LabVIEW以其独特的图形化编程方式,大大降低了编程的难度,特别适合工程师和科学家用于快速开发测试、测量和控制应用程序。
以下是本教程中包含的知识点详解:
1. 数组(Arrays):
在LabVIEW中,数组是一种用于存储一系列相同类型数据的基本数据结构。数组中的每个元素可以通过其索引来访问。在LabVIEW中创建和操作数组涉及到数组的初始化、数组元素的增加或删除以及数组元素值的修改等操作。掌握数组的使用对于数据的批量处理非常关键。
2. 布尔(Booleans):
布尔类型是一种数据类型,用于表示逻辑值“真”或“假”。在LabVIEW中,布尔数据类型通常用于逻辑判断和流程控制。布尔控件和指示器用于创建逻辑操作界面,例如决策结构(如case结构)中的真/假分支处理。
3. 簇(Clusters):
簇是LabVIEW中一种可以将不同类型的数据组合在一起的数据结构。在LabVIEW中,簇允许用户将相关的数据项封装在一起,这样可以更方便地在程序中传递和管理数据。簇类似于其他编程语言中的结构体或对象。在数据绑定、事件处理和用户界面设计中,簇的使用非常普遍。
4. 比较(Comparisons):
比较是LabVIEW中进行条件判断的基础。在LabVIEW中,可以使用多种比较函数来比较两个相同类型的数据(如数值、字符串、布尔值等),并根据比较结果执行不同的操作。比较函数在程序逻辑中非常重要,它们能够帮助用户根据实际条件执行不同的执行路径。
该LabVIEW初级教程中的例程程序,将帮助新手用户通过实例学习如何使用LabVIEW实现上述功能。每个例程都详细演示了具体的编程技巧和流程,以及如何在LabVIEW环境中将它们实现出来。通过分析和运行这些例程,初学者可以加深对LabVIEW编程模式的理解,并逐步构建起自己的LabVIEW编程能力。
请注意,本教程适用于LabVIEW 2017版本,因此一些操作和界面可能会与最新版本的LabVIEW有所不同。建议初学者在使用本教程时,尽量在相同或接近的版本环境中学习,以便更好地跟随教程内容。
教程中附带的例程程序文件名为"labview初级例程",这对于实际操作学习具有很好的参考价值。对于新手而言,通过动手实践,逐步理解并掌握LabVIEW的各项基本功能,是入门的关键。
标签"源码软件 labview mryio"可能指代这份教程的来源或特定的软件版本标识,但具体含义并不明确。"mryio"可能是一个缩写或特殊标识,根据现有信息无法判断其具体含义,建议在使用教程时关注该标签是否对教程内容有特别的说明或要求。
247 浏览量
142 浏览量
点击了解资源详情
127 浏览量
178 浏览量
603 浏览量
250 浏览量
嵌入式学习~
- 粉丝: 46
- 资源: 38
最新资源
- 马可波罗左侧商品列表导航菜单
- firebat-console:幻影加载工具的控制台助手
- 迈普文化
- x9chroot:创建和/或进入一个简单的chroot环境进行测试
- etch-a-sketch:Web 浏览器蚀刻草图
- Sprucemarks-crx插件
- Synergy_1_10_2 Pro安装包.zip
- bigdata_10_redis:Jedis相关API的练习
- Chess2:David Sirlin的Chess 2的python实现
- 博客前
- 高效团队建设讲义PPT
- prometheus-2.17.2.linux-amd64.tar.gz
- filesharing-app
- 爱淘宝导航分类、菜单栏目可伸缩展开
- torch_sparse-0.6.5-cp37-cp37m-win_amd64whl.zip
- 多斯